Learn How to fix the Stronghold Definitive Edition not launching with our quick fixes! Get back to castle-building action fast.

Having trouble getting Stronghold Definitive Edition to launch? Don't worry, we're here to help! In this guide, we'll walk you through some easy steps to fix the issue and get you back into the game. Whether it's outdated drivers, software conflicts, or incompatible system requirements, we've got you covered.

How to Fix Stronghold Definitive Edition Not Launching

Section 1: Ensure Your PC Meets the Minimum Specifications

Before diving into troubleshooting, it's essential to ensure that your PC meets the minimum requirements for running Stronghold Definitive Edition. Here are some steps you can follow:

1. Check the Minimum Requirements: Visit the official Stronghold Definitive Edition website or consult the game's documentation to find the minimum specifications. Ensure that your operating system, processor, RAM, and graphics card meet or exceed these requirements. If they don't, you may need to upgrade your hardware.

Section 2: Update Your Graphics Drivers

Outdated graphics drivers can often cause games not to launch or run properly. Follow these steps to update your graphics drivers:

  • 1. Determine Your Graphics Card: To know the manufacturer and model of your graphics card, you can use tools like GPU-Z or Speccy
  • 2. Visit the Manufacturer's Website: Go to the website of your graphics card manufacturer, such as NVIDIA or AMD, and locate the driver download section.
  • 3. Download the Latest Drivers: Find the appropriate drivers for your specific graphics card model and download the latest version.
  • 4. Install the Updated Drivers: Once the download is complete, run the installer and follow the on-screen instructions to install the updated drivers.
  • 5. Restart Your Computer: After the installation is complete, restart your computer to ensure the changes take effect.

Section 3: Troubleshoot Software Conflicts

Software conflicts with antivirus programs or other applications can interfere with Stronghold Definitive Edition's launch. Follow these steps to troubleshoot software conflicts:

  • 1. Temporarily Disable Antivirus or Security Software: Disable any antivirus or security software temporarily. This step helps determine if any of these applications are causing conflicts. Be sure to re-enable them once the issue is resolved.
  • 2. Add an Exception for Stronghold Definitive Edition: If disabling the antivirus software allows the game to launch, consider adding an exception or excluding the game's folder in the antivirus settings. Consult your antivirus documentation or support for guidance on how to add exceptions.

Section 4: Verify Game Files and Installation

Corrupted game files or an incomplete installation can also cause launch issues. Follow these steps to verify game files and reinstall if necessary:

  • 1. Verify Game Files: If you're using a game launcher like Steam, locate Stronghold Definitive Edition in your library, right-click on it, and select "Properties." In the properties window, go to the "Local Files" tab and click on "Verify Integrity of Game Files." The launcher will then check for any corrupted or missing files and repair them if necessary.
  • 2. Reinstall the Game: If you suspect an incorrect installation, consider uninstalling Stronghold Definitive Edition completely and reinstalling it from scratch. Ensure that you have a backup of your saved games or progress before uninstalling.

Section 5: Additional Troubleshooting Steps

If the previous sections didn't resolve the issue, here are some additional troubleshooting steps you can try:

  • Check for Pending Windows Updates: Make sure your operating system is up-to-date by checking for pending Windows updates. Install any available updates and restart your computer before attempting to launch the game again.
  • Troubleshoot Compatibility Settings: Right-click on the game's shortcut or executable file and select "Properties." Navigate to the Compatibility tab and try running the game in compatibility mode for an older version of Windows, such as Windows 7. You can also adjust the high DPI settings from this tab if needed.
  •  Update DirectX: Visit the official Microsoft website and download the latest version of DirectX. Install it on your system and restart your computer before launching Stronghold Definitive Edition.
  •  Disable Fullscreen Optimizations: Right-click on the game's shortcut or executable file and select "Properties." Navigate to the Compatibility tab and check the box that says "Disable fullscreen optimizations." This step can help resolve issues related to the game's display settings.
  •  Check for Software Conflicts: Ensure that there are no other programs running that could potentially conflict with Stronghold Definitive Edition. Close unnecessary applications and try launching the game again.
  •  Reset Game Settings: If you have made any custom settings within the game, try resetting them to default values. This step can help eliminate any configuration issues that might be causing the game not to launch.
  •  Reinstall Visual C++ Redistributables: Uninstall all versions of Microsoft Visual C++ Redistributables from your computer. Download and install the latest versions from the official Microsoft website. This step can solve compatibility issues related to these redistributables.
  •  Repair System Files: Open a command prompt as an administrator by searching for "Command Prompt" in the Start menu, right-clicking on it, and selecting "Run as administrator." In the command prompt window, type "sfc /scannow" (without quotes) and press Enter. This command will scan and repair any corrupt system files that may be causing the issue.
  • Check for Overheating Issues: Ensure that your PC is not overheating by monitoring temperatures while running other demanding applications or games. Use software tools like HWMonitor or MSI Afterburner to monitor your system's temperatures.
  • Test RAM and Examine Power Supply: If you suspect hardware issues, use appropriate software tools to test your RAM for errors or inspect your power supply for any problems. Faulty RAM or an inadequate power supply can cause stability issues that prevent games from launching.

By following these friendly guidelines, you should be able to fix most issues preventing Stronghold Definitive Edition from launching. Remember to double-check your PC's specifications, update your graphics drivers, troubleshoot software conflicts, verify game files, and try the additional troubleshooting steps if needed. If you're still experiencing problems, don't hesitate to reach out to the game's support team for further assistance. Get ready to dive back into the world of Stronghold and enjoy your gaming experience!

